Boom Extend/Retract Cables

How to Adj ust the Ex tend/R etrac t C abl es
How to Adjust the Boom
Extend/Retract Cables
The boom extend/retract cables are responsible for
the extension and retraction of the number 3 boom
tube. Proper adjustment of the boom extend/retract
cables and related components on a regular basis
is essential to good machine performance and safe
machine operation. The boom extend and retract
functions should operate smoothly and be free of
hesitation, jerking and unusual noise.
Note: Perform this procedure with the boom in a
horizontal position.
1
Start the engine from the ground controls.
2
Raise the boom to a horizontal position
3
Fully retract the boom.
4
Stop the engine.
5
Remove the boom end cover retaining
fasteners and remove the cover.
6
Inspect the threaded ends of the boom extend
cables. The threads must be clean and in
good condition with no damaged threads.
7
Locate the retract cable adjustment nut on the
bottom of the number 1 boom tube at the
platform end of the boom. Loosen the nut, but
do not remove the nut.
